Series of two black and white negatives of Moulin Rouge business associates Ed Hirst, Jack Silverman, and assistant manager Morry Deitch, dated July 29, 1955. Along with Mark Lipsky, Los Angeles businessman Jack Silverman invested his own money attempting to save the Moulin Rouge from bankruptcy.
